    I just add this comment if you or other users might use it. Actually I discovered this by accident. I still have not the “transperent header” activated, but what I did for other reason was to set only 5px top padding on my pages in Elementor. This had 2 great effects on how the pages reacts with Sticky Header Effects for Elementor activated.

    First it solved the problem described here on all pages, no matter the lenght of them.

    Second it also made the page scrolling smooth and elegant when the header shrinks. Before it kind of “jumped” 2-3 cm up, with the padding it moves pager moves up to the shrinked header nice and slowly.

    I am not sure if this is common knowledge, that a user should use top padding on a page Sticky Header Effects for Elementor activated, but it for sure looks and feels much better on my page.
